#dbdccd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dbdccd is composed of 85.9% red, 86.3%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 6.8%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 64 degrees, a saturation of 17.6% and a lightness of 83.3%. #dbdccd color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b7b99b.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

#dbdccd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dbdccd has RGB values of R:219, G:220, B:205 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0, Y:0.07,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14408909.

Shades and Tints of #dbdccd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080805 is the darkest color, while #fcfcfb is the lightest one.
